Output 42c4fffe1790b0acdc8766c88a7d0561a20870e6ce37034fd3f4fb2c28ae91b8:4

value
29848758
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3bb6e096ae4bbd0af301251c9429a4793a9e619 OP_EQUAL
address
3NT9qwbwNL9DKRYb9QDBNsN2dSMJevMxSG
transaction
42c4fffe1790b0acdc8766c88a7d0561a20870e6ce37034fd3f4fb2c28ae91b8
confirmations
361891
spent
true